Sunny Friedman Professor Bearor ARH 2000 11/09/03 The agony and the ecstasy This film is a Hollywood depiction of the agony and the ecstasy it took for Michelangelo to create the masterpiece that rests on the ceiling of Rome’s Sistine Chapel. The traumatic impact the Pope Julius had on Michelangelo throughout the film is illustrated visually through his less than unstable emotional state that has constructed his character. Initially, Pope Julius had commissioned Michelangelo to create a tomb for his burial. When the plans were changed, reluctant Michelangelo was commissioned to paint the ceiling of Sistine chapel by Pope Julius . It was to serve the purpose of bringing the prayers closer to the heavens during mass. Michelangelo’s character was indeed shaped by the influence of Pope Julius since the controversy of his assignment had overpowered all other aspects in his life.
